




版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
PAGEPAGE16紅外光通信系統(tǒng)(F題)【本科組】 組員:摘要該紅外光通信系統(tǒng)以STC12C5A60S2單片機(jī)作為控制核心,進(jìn)行信息的采集和處理,利用放大電路以及內(nèi)置A/D轉(zhuǎn)換芯片實(shí)現(xiàn)語音信號的輸入,經(jīng)過紅外編碼將信號編碼調(diào)制到465K紅外載波上,然后經(jīng)紅外發(fā)射電路發(fā)射出去,在接收指令時(shí)通過紅外接收管接受紅外信號,經(jīng)選頻放大電路和濾波電路完成解調(diào),通過解碼還原數(shù)據(jù),同時(shí)利用D/A轉(zhuǎn)換和音頻放大線路完成語音信號的還原,液晶顯示器1602完成顯示任務(wù).本設(shè)計(jì)利用兩塊STC12C5A60S2單片機(jī)分別控制的紅外信號的發(fā)射與接收,硬件部分包括紅外發(fā)射模塊與紅外接收模塊,其中紅外發(fā)射模塊主要實(shí)現(xiàn)的功能是語音信號輸入、紅外信號編碼和紅外發(fā)射,語音輸入模塊與紅外發(fā)射電路組成,紅外接收模塊主要實(shí)現(xiàn)的功能是紅外信號接為收、液晶顯示溫度,由紅外接收電路、液晶顯示電路和語音播報(bào)電路組成.軟件部分根據(jù)硬件設(shè)計(jì),把系統(tǒng)劃分成發(fā)射部分與接收部分,其中發(fā)射部分主要包括語音A/D轉(zhuǎn)換程序和紅外發(fā)射程序,接收部分主要包括紅外接收子程序、液晶顯示子程序和語音D/A程序.通過控制編程與各芯片之間的協(xié)調(diào)合作,本系統(tǒng)基本實(shí)現(xiàn)了單片機(jī)紅外光通信聯(lián)絡(luò)的功能.關(guān)鍵詞:紅外通信,調(diào)制解調(diào),溫度傳感,語音傳輸,A/D、D/A轉(zhuǎn)換ABSTRACTThevoicecontactsystemwithinfraredcommunicationasthefoundation,thedesignwithSTC12C5A60S2modulatorasthecoretocontrol,informationcollectionandprocessing,useVoiceinputmatrixrealizeinstructions,throughinfraredcodingwillsignalcodingmodulationtoinfraredcarrier,thenbyinfraredemissioncircuitlaunchout,receivingordersthroughtheintegrationinreceivingheadcompletedemodulation,throughthedecodingreductiondata,andtouseD/AandLCD1602typeLCDdisplaychiptocompletethecorrespondingspeechbroadcastandLCDdisplaytask.ThisdesignusingtwopiecesofSTC12C5A60S2modelrespectivelyofthesinglechipmicrocomputercontroloftheinfraredsignaltheemittingandreceiving,hardwareincludinginfraredemissionmoduleandinfraredreceivingmodules,whichinfraredemissionmodulemainlyrealizesfunctionistheVoiceinput,theinfraredsignalencodingcommandsandinfraredemission,theVoiceinputmoduleandinfraredemissionofcircuit,infraredreceivingmodulemainlyfunctionoftherealizationoftheinfraredsignalisreceived,liquidcrystaldisplayandspeechbroadcast,byinfraredtoreceive.Keywords:Infraredcommunication,modulatoranddemodulator;temperature;Voicetransmission;A/D;D/A
目錄TOC\o"1-3"\h\u69511系統(tǒng)方案 1103601.1xxxxxxxxxxxxxxxxxx 1198321.2xxxxxxxxxxxxxxxxxx 129001.1xxxxxxxxxxxxxxxxxx 2205071.2xxxxxxxxxxxxxxxxxx 2143101.4xxxxxxxxxxxxxxxxxx 227072系統(tǒng)理論分析與計(jì)算 2120492.2xxxxxxxxxxxxxxxxxx 2317412.2.1xxxxxxxxxxxxxxxxxx 2302612.2.2xxxxxxxxxxxxxxxxxx 2297032.3xxxxxxxxxxxxxxxxxx 3181352.3.1xxxxxxxxxxxxxxxxxx 3298292.3.2xxxxxxxxxxxxxxxxxx 362243電路與程序設(shè)計(jì) 322683.1電路的設(shè)計(jì) 3153893.1.1系統(tǒng)總體框圖 324613.1.1xxxxxxxxxxxxxxxxxx電路原理圖 3188223.1.2xxxxxxxxxxxxxxxxxx電路原理圖 4138193.1.3xxxxxxxxxxxxxxxxxx電路原理圖 5152923.2程序的設(shè)計(jì) 566673.2.1程序設(shè)計(jì)思路 5321533.2.2程序流程圖 6122704測試結(jié)果 8145004.1測試結(jié)果(數(shù)據(jù)) 8233774.3.2測試分析與結(jié)論 910513參考文獻(xiàn) 96632附錄1:電路原理圖 101741附錄2:源程序 11系統(tǒng)方案的設(shè)計(jì)與論證本系統(tǒng)主要由MCU模塊、信號輸入模塊、溫度傳感模塊、A/D轉(zhuǎn)換模塊、紅外光發(fā)射和接收模塊、D/A轉(zhuǎn)換模塊、電源模塊組成、顯示模塊,下面分別論證這幾個(gè)模塊的選擇。1.1系統(tǒng)總體框架圖1-1系統(tǒng)總體框圖1.2方案論證與比較(1)控制模塊方案一:選用STC89C52單片機(jī)作為控制,是目前使用較為廣泛的8位單片機(jī)。具有8位CPU·8kbytes程序存儲器(ROM),384bytes的數(shù)據(jù)存儲器(RAM),32條I/O口線、11條指令,大部分為單字節(jié)指令,編寫程序較為簡單。但是它的計(jì)算速度不高,精度較低,程序儲存空間及數(shù)據(jù)儲存空間不夠大。方案二:選用STC12C5A60S2為控制核心,此單片機(jī)資源豐富,內(nèi)置AD模塊,相對于STC12C5A60S2單片機(jī)處理速度更快,可以實(shí)現(xiàn)復(fù)雜的邏輯功能,功能強(qiáng)大,完全可實(shí)現(xiàn)對紅外光通信系統(tǒng)的控制。其次,瑞薩編程軟件自帶代碼生成工具,編程更為方便,且基本兼容51程序,移植較為簡單。綜合以上方案,選用方案二(2)溫度傳感模塊方案一:選用熱敏電阻電路,此方法精準(zhǔn)度較差,且需要進(jìn)行A/D轉(zhuǎn)換。方案二:選用溫度傳感器DS18B20,此傳感器采用單線接口雙向通信,可測溫度范圍大,可在傳感器內(nèi)部將溫度模擬量轉(zhuǎn)化為數(shù)字量,且誤差小。綜合以上方案,選用方案二。(3)信號輸入模塊語音信號輸入選用MP3,單音信號采用MCU產(chǎn)生的PWM波輸入。紅外光發(fā)射和接受模塊采用紅外發(fā)射管TSAL6200和紅外接收管HS0038。德國VISHAY公司的TSAL6200紅外發(fā)射器和TSOP1838紅外接收器具有功能強(qiáng)、電壓低、功耗小等特點(diǎn),應(yīng)用廣泛.A/D轉(zhuǎn)換模塊方案一:采用瑞薩RL78/G13十六位單片機(jī)內(nèi)置的兩路A/D轉(zhuǎn)換。電路簡答,可借由代碼生成工具生成AD代碼基本框架,編程簡單。方案二:使用外置A/D轉(zhuǎn)換芯片,較之方案一需另外搭建電路。綜合以上方案,選用方案一。D/A轉(zhuǎn)換模塊方案一:采用DAC0832芯片,DAC0832D/A轉(zhuǎn)換芯片,集成電路內(nèi)有兩級輸入寄存器,使種輸入方式,以便適于各種電路的需要。但是為并行輸入,轉(zhuǎn)換方便簡單,通過外圍運(yùn)放電路可產(chǎn)生模擬電壓。方案二:采用PCF8951芯片,PCF8951是串行輸入的八位D/A轉(zhuǎn)換芯片。電路簡單,占用IO口較少,單轉(zhuǎn)換需要IIC協(xié)議,較麻煩綜合以上方案,選用方案二。顯示模塊方案一:采用LED數(shù)碼管顯示器。LED數(shù)碼管亮度高,醒目,但是其電路復(fù)雜,占用資源較多,顯示信息量較小。方案二:采用1602液晶顯示器。LCD有明顯的優(yōu)點(diǎn):微功耗、尺寸小,超薄輕巧、顯示信息量大、字跡清晰、美觀、視覺舒適,使整個(gè)控制系統(tǒng)更加人性化。綜合以上方案,選用方案二。系統(tǒng)理論分析與計(jì)算2.1紅外光通信的分析(1)紅外通信原理在紅外數(shù)據(jù)發(fā)射過程中,首先將得到的二進(jìn)制脈沖碼調(diào)制到465Khz載波上,經(jīng)緩沖放大后送至紅外發(fā)光二極管,轉(zhuǎn)化為紅外信號發(fā)射出去。對于465Khz載波的實(shí)現(xiàn),本設(shè)計(jì)采用自激震蕩電路產(chǎn)生465KHz正弦波,再將正弦波經(jīng)過一個(gè)與非門,產(chǎn)生一個(gè)465Khz的脈沖信號。紅外編碼的形式有多種,其中最為常用的是PWM碼(脈沖寬度調(diào)制碼)和PPM碼(脈沖位置調(diào)制碼)。前者以寬脈沖表示1,窄脈沖表示0。后者脈沖寬度一樣,但是碼位的寬度不一樣,碼位寬的代表1,碼位窄的代表0。脈寬為0.56ms、間隔0.565ms、周期為1.125ms的組合表示二進(jìn)制的“0”;以脈寬為0.56ms、間隔1.69ms、周期為2.25ms的組合表示二進(jìn)制的“1”。如圖2-1所示.本設(shè)計(jì)是以PPM碼對紅外數(shù)據(jù)進(jìn)行發(fā)送。圖2-1指令脈沖圖紅外激光編碼脈沖信號由引導(dǎo)碼、系統(tǒng)碼、系統(tǒng)反碼、功能碼、功能反碼等信號組成。引導(dǎo)碼也叫起始碼,由寬度為9ms的高電平和寬度為4.5ms的低電平組成,用來標(biāo)志紅外激光編碼脈沖信號的開始。如圖2-2所示.圖2-2信號引導(dǎo)碼圖系統(tǒng)碼也叫識別碼,它用來指示紅外通信系統(tǒng)的種類,以區(qū)別其它通訊系統(tǒng),防止各紅外通訊系統(tǒng)的誤動(dòng)作。功能碼也叫指令碼,它代表了相應(yīng)的控制功能,接收機(jī)中的可根據(jù)功能碼的數(shù)值完成各種功能操作。系統(tǒng)反碼與功能反碼分別是系統(tǒng)碼與功能碼的反碼,反碼的加入是為了能在接收端校對傳輸過程中數(shù)據(jù)是否產(chǎn)生差錯(cuò)。脈沖位置表示的“0”和“1”組成的32位二進(jìn)制碼,前16位是控制指令,控制不同的紅外通訊設(shè)備。而不同的紅外紅外通訊體系又有不同的脈沖調(diào)控方式,后16位分別是8位的功能碼和8位的功能反碼。串行數(shù)據(jù)碼時(shí)序圖如2-3所示。圖2-3串行數(shù)據(jù)碼時(shí)序圖將要發(fā)送的指令脈沖編碼信號調(diào)制在465KHZ的載波上,可以增加信號的抗干擾能力,提高信號傳輸效率.信號調(diào)制時(shí)序如2-4所示。圖2-4信號調(diào)制圖A/D、D/A轉(zhuǎn)化分析輸入的語音信號通過運(yùn)算放大器放大語音信號之后接到瑞薩RL78/G13單片機(jī),利用單片機(jī)內(nèi)置兩路A/D,把語音信號模擬量轉(zhuǎn)化為八位數(shù)字量,把數(shù)字量調(diào)制到465Khz載波上,便于紅外光傳輸。紅外接收管接收到信號經(jīng)過選頻放大和濾波之后,并經(jīng)過單片機(jī)譯碼,得到一串?dāng)?shù)字量,將數(shù)字量經(jīng)過D/A轉(zhuǎn)換芯片DAC0832轉(zhuǎn)換為模擬量,恢復(fù)為語音信號,語音信號經(jīng)過功率放大器播放出來。3電路與程序設(shè)計(jì)3.1電路的設(shè)計(jì)(1)系統(tǒng)總體框圖根據(jù)前面的分析,設(shè)計(jì)出本系統(tǒng)的總體架構(gòu)如圖3-1所示。圖3-1系統(tǒng)總體框圖(2)紅外發(fā)射電路的設(shè)計(jì)在紅外數(shù)據(jù)發(fā)射的過程中,由于發(fā)送信號時(shí)的最大平均電流需幾十mA(對應(yīng)mW級發(fā)射功率),所以需要三極管放大后去驅(qū)動(dòng)紅外光發(fā)射二極管(又稱電光二極管)。紅外發(fā)射電路以及載波發(fā)生電路原理圖如3-2所示。圖3-2紅外發(fā)射與載波發(fā)生電路紅外接收電路的設(shè)計(jì)在紅外接收電路中,由于接受到紅外光后產(chǎn)生的信號較小,故需要用三極管進(jìn)行偏置放大,,再通過465Khz的選放大電路,濾去雜波。紅外接受電路以及選頻放大原理圖如3-3所示。圖3-3紅外接受電路以及選頻放大電路音頻輸出電路的設(shè)計(jì)在紅外接收管接受后的數(shù)字信號經(jīng)過單片機(jī)解碼,通過D/A芯片還原為模擬音頻信號,但由于音頻信號功率太小,無法驅(qū)動(dòng)喇叭,故將音頻信號經(jīng)過一個(gè)3860音頻功率放大器再驅(qū)動(dòng)喇叭。音頻輸出電路的原理圖如圖3-4所示。圖3-4音頻輸出電路3.2程序的設(shè)計(jì)程序設(shè)計(jì)思路程序設(shè)計(jì)思路主要由發(fā)射電路主程序,紅外發(fā)射子程序,接收電路主
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 停車場智能收費(fèi)系統(tǒng)招標(biāo)
- 客戶需求調(diào)查表-個(gè)性化需求分析
- 統(tǒng)編三年級下冊《趙州橋》公開課課件(有配套教案)
- 跨境電商 的物流
- 建筑施工現(xiàn)場安全監(jiān)督指南
- 外科總論練習(xí)卷附答案
- 高職護(hù)理婦產(chǎn)科復(fù)習(xí)試題
- 醫(yī)療機(jī)構(gòu)運(yùn)營與管理作業(yè)指導(dǎo)書
- 辦公區(qū)裝修活動(dòng)策劃方案
- 關(guān)于新產(chǎn)品開發(fā)策略的討論結(jié)果反饋
- GB/T 5778-1986膨脹合金氣密性試驗(yàn)方法
- GB/T 5455-2014紡織品燃燒性能垂直方向損毀長度、陰燃和續(xù)燃時(shí)間的測定
- GB/T 5117-2012非合金鋼及細(xì)晶粒鋼焊條
- GB/T 3782-2006乙炔炭黑
- 大國醫(yī)魂:800年滋陰派與600年大德昌課件
- 真核生物的轉(zhuǎn)錄
- 《電商企業(yè)財(cái)務(wù)風(fēng)險(xiǎn)管理-以蘇寧易購為例開題報(bào)告》
- 公司組織架構(gòu)圖(可編輯模版)
- 中小學(xué)綜合實(shí)踐活動(dòng)課程指導(dǎo)綱要
- 清淤工程施工記錄表
- 黃河上游歷史大洪水市公開課金獎(jiǎng)市賽課一等獎(jiǎng)?wù)n件
評論
0/150
提交評論